The Hero's Journey is a form of storytelling that follows a main character on a journey that changes them emotionally. This myth pattern has been studied for years and goes back the original written and verbally told stories of humans. Joseph Campbell brought it to popular culture with the book, The Hero With a Thousand Faces. Christopher Vogler breaks it down even further specifically for writers in the book, The Writer's Journey. Students will learn the steps of the Hero's Journey and the character archetypes that populate this story structure, and they will create their own "hero" and plot a story idea following this map in the class. Week 1 - We will go over various character archetypes from The Hero's Journey for protagonists, antagonists, and secondary characters. We'll go over the types of details to think about when creating characters. A character info sheet will be provided to the students for them to build their characters with details such as name, age, birth, sex, race, parents, siblings, childhood, careers, where they lived, highs and lows in life, skills, needs, and more. Students can share characters from their favorite books or movies that they feel are those character archetypes. Spoiler Note: Character arcs will be discussed for some example characters from films and books which could spoil the ending or twists of them: Indiana Jones and the Last Crusade, A League of Their Own, Harry Potter series, Star Wars IV-VI, The DaVinci Code, and Avengers: Infinity War. Week 2 - We will cover the basics of the Hero's Journey and the steps 1) The Ordinary World, 2) Call to Adventure, and 3) Refusal of the Call. This is the beginning (or Act 1) of the story, we'll talk about ways to introduce your hero, ways to introduce the ordinary world, how does your hero get called to go on the adventure, and why might they choose to stay where they are instead of embarking on the adventure. Students are welcome to share a favorite book or movie and what scenes they think hit these three steps of the Hero's Journey. Spoiler Note: We will for the next five weeks go over key plot points of the following films (and spoil): Moana, The Wizard of Oz, The Matrix, and Star Wars. Week 3 - We will cover the steps 4) Meeting with the Mentor, 5) Crossing the First Threshold, and 6) Tests, Allies, Enemies. This is the end of the beginning (Act 1) and the start of the middle (Act 2), we'll talk about ways to introduce the mentor character to your hero and how the mentor will affect the rest of the story, what the hero does to decide to go on the adventure, and now the hero is in the thick of things and will meet allies and enemies on their journey. Students are welcome to share a favorite book or movie and what scenes they think hit these three steps of the Hero's Journey. Week 4 - We will cover the steps 7) Approach to the Inmost Cave, 8) The Ordeal, and 9) Reward. This is the heart of the middle (Act 2) and possibly near the end (Act 3), we'll talk about ways to keep the challenges coming and keep the hero moving forward, throwing even more difficult challenges at the hero that they might not survive, and what do they do when they triumph. Students are welcome to share a favorite book or movie and what scenes they think hit these three steps of the Hero's Journey. Week 5 - We will cover the steps 10) The Road Back, 11) The Resurrection, and 12) Return with the Elixir. This is your ending (Act 3), we'll talk about whether the hero goes back to their normal world or can't, your hero will face the final and most difficult challenge of the journey, and now they have triumphed and what does your character do at The End. Students are welcome to share a favorite book or movie and what scenes they think hit these three steps of the Hero's Journey. Week 6 - We will go over any questions that students have about the Hero's Journey now that they know all the steps. Students will share the stories they have plotted out on the Hero's Journey beat sheet and the two characters they have created, and receive feedback from the instructor and other students.
